I've been wanting an Akubra for a while now, and have been looking through the various styles searching for something rugged enough for the outdoors, yet not overwhelming for city use. I was thinking something with eyelet-vents would be good, as I live in the desert Southwest.

I was debating between the Angler and the Traveller, but switched gears and ordered a Wentworth from Hats Direct.



It looks like the Wentworth has the same blocking and eyelet pattern as the Angler, but with a different color felt and a somewhat wider brim (83mm, or about 3.24"). I was thinking a 3" brim would be a good compromise, but ah well.

I also liked the simple leather band (rather than the shiny Barramundi band of the Angler).

The popular Cattleman model has the same size brim, but a different blocking and a bound-edge brim.

Does anyone have the Wentworth? Any opinions about it?

Dont have a Wentworth, but have a Safari. It`s the same shape with a grosgrain. Good outdoor hat with the turned down back brim for sun protection...but wearing a felt in the summer is a little questionable...maybe in Oz if its dry heat, but frankly it sits in a box all year round. Quite stiff felt, thinnish, light....
